Solanecio mannii

Solanecio mannii, also called Gynura mannii, of the daisy family (Asteraceae) is a tree native to seasonally dry tropical areas of Africa from Ethiopia to Mozambique.

[1] It grows up to 26 ft (7.9 m) in height.

It has very large leaves, up to 30 in (760 mm) in length, and of oblanceolate form.

The flowers are yellow daisies in a terminal inflorescence.

The stems are mostly purple.
